Masters
Thesis Dickens Fair Research Request from Bill
Higgins
~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~
I am terribly sad to have missed Dickens this year. For the first time
since I began the show I was not able to make the run, having added
about 5,000
miles to my previous commute from the University of Wyoming. At the
moment I am
hiding out from the economy at Trinity College Dublin doing a Master's
in Theatre
and Performance at the Samuel Beckett Center. As part of this little
adventure
I need to write a 15,000 word thesis on a topic of my choosing.
What better
than Dickens?
I am going to ask for any interested parties to get in touch
with me regarding the show. What I am looking for is firsthand research
materials (photos, interviews--To Be Arranged--, Flyers, Show Programs,
etc.) I
will be focusing primarily on the structure of London by the bay, our
layers of
performances within performances, and some of the "legitimate"
theatre pieces created on stages, and in the streets of our space. If
anyone
would like to lend a hand, please shoot me an e-mail at billiamhiggs@gmail.com
and we will organize accordingly. As this is an Academic
undertaking from a noted University, I will of course be giving full
bibliographical credit to any and all sources included. I don't think I
have
ever been so excited to write a paper for school, and the utterly
puzzled and
joyful look on my program director's face when I explained what exactly
it is
we did made it all the more worth while. Hope this finds you all well,
and I
will see you in the year. Miss you all.

Panto!
Returns to Marin with Childrens' Musical Theater
~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~
(from Chase Williams)
Shows also benefit Terra Linda PTA
Come see "Panto! The Musical Fairy Tale
Adventure!" and experience family theater and fairy tale musical as
never
before while helping the Venetia Valley PTA.
This all-new Panto! delivers an outrageously original twist
to some traditional fairy tale favorites. By sewing together
Cinderella,
Aladdin, the Big Bad Wolf, enchanting fairies and more, it delivers a
refreshing family tour-de-force which gets all ages laughing and
singing.The
second major Panto from Bay Area-based Stark Ravens Historical Players,
this
original show will again help introduce Americans to traditional
British
pantomime. This year's program will again feature a Punch and Judy
puppet show
prior to curtain time.
